Abstract

The invention relates to the field of communication, in particular to a method and a device for evaluating the quality of an anchor point station in a 5G NSA network. Mainly comprises the following steps: acquiring anchor point station quality index data; according to the evaluation dimension, selecting an evaluation factor to be evaluated from the quality index data; different weights are configured for each evaluation factor according to the evaluation service requirement; and calculating the weighted total score of each evaluation factor of the preset evaluation area according to the value and the weight of the evaluation factor, and taking the weighted total score as the quality score of the preset evaluation area. The invention can conveniently and accurately acquire the quality condition of each anchor point station, provides support for 5G NSA network optimization, and improves the user perception of 5G service users.

[ background Art ]
The 5G standard is divided into two networking modes, namely Non-stand alone (NSA) and Stand Alone (SA), in order to realize a fast networking thought, a telecom operator selects an NSA architecture in the early stage of 5G networking and evolves to the SA architecture in the later stage. In NSA architecture, an anchor station is a channel of a 5G base station accessing a network, and the continuous coverage performance of the anchor network affects the mobility feeling of a user on the 5G network. In particular for 5G voice, it is implemented by VoLTE, employing anchor point bearers. If the anchor point continuous coverage performance is poor, the voice experience of the 5G user is possibly inferior to that of the existing network VoLTE, and the user experience is affected.
Currently, the anchor station quality assessment methods commonly used are: drive test, single station verification, network management monitoring, perceived quality assessment system (Deep Packet Inspection, abbreviated as DPI) and the like. The road test and the fixed-point test can only cover part of main roads, the road test cannot be implemented in special scenes or areas such as residential areas, parks, buildings and the like where the test vehicles are difficult to enter, the cost of the road test, such as manpower and vehicles, is high, and the road test is generally only applied in the initial stage of networking. Network management monitoring is more focused on the operation quality of network equipment, provides the service quality of the network from equipment parameter configuration and equipment performance evaluation, and is focused on KPI indexes, and the perception of user service cannot be embodied due to lack of KQI index evaluation. Moreover, the network management is mainly oriented to the equipment side, and the user level cannot be comprehensively monitored; on the other hand, the current network management monitoring is mainly applied to indexes in the aspect of operation and maintenance. However, as the service of the operator is gradually changed from the operation and maintenance to the operation, the operator starts to pay more attention to the service perception, and the network management monitoring cannot acquire the index corresponding to the service perception. DPI only covers core network data, and service awareness evaluation is calculated through the core network data, so that the result cannot comprehensively reflect or represent the quality of a wireless network and a transmission network.
In view of this, how to overcome the defects existing in the prior art, solve the phenomenon that the quality index of the anchor station cannot be obtained comprehensively and accurately conveniently in the existing quality evaluation of the anchor station, and is a problem to be solved in the technical field.

The Option3 family has great advantages in quick 5G deployment, meanwhile, the commercial driving force of LTE upgrading to eLTE connected NGC is still to be further clarified, and in the Option3 family, the influence of the NR introduced by Option3x on the existing LTE network is minimum, and the performance is optimal. The 5GNR is a global 5G standard based on a brand new air interface design of OFDM, is also a very important cellular mobile technology base of the next generation, and the 5G technology can realize ultra-low time delay and high reliability. Option3x as a popular choice for NSA and Option2 as a popular choice for SA have become the first choice for most operators.
On one hand, the 5G NSA meets the construction requirement of the first 5G network, and on the other hand, the time for deploying the NGC core network, virtualizing and clouding reconstruction is saved. The Option3 xLTE eNB and the NR gNB adopt a double-connection mode, and the downlink peak rate of the user is obviously improved. NSA Option3x can formulate flexible shunt strategy according to 4G network load, and avoid causing the congestion of the existing 4G network while fully utilizing network resources. Under the NSA network, the user is born in the LTE network, and the mobility management multiplexes the existing mobility management of LTE. When the UE moves out of the NR coverage area, the data plane is not interrupted, and the LTE connection is maintained. Option3X needs to rely on the interconnection and interworking of an X2/Xn interface and LTE, and network upgrading and transformation needs corresponding LTE capacity matching and version matching, including that product realization meets the latest standard technical specification.
The networking of NSA and SA is mainly distinguished in that: NSA is to anchor 5G control signaling on a 4G base station, and the anchored base station is called an anchor station; the SA scheme is that a 5G base station is directly accessed to a 5G core network, and control signaling is completely independent of a 4G network. And a new core network is not needed under NSA standard, and the new 5G base station is accessed to the 4G core network or the 5G core network through the 4G base station. The 5G and the 4G can initiate service in the 4G and the 5G networks at the same time without interoperation, and the 5G terminal needs to access the 4G network at the same time and support 4G/5G double link.
In the NSA scheme, a user accesses the 5G base station and the 4G base station simultaneously in a double-connection mode, NAS signaling is transmitted by an anchor point station, user data flows are distributed in the 5G base station and the 4G base station, and 5G service is enjoyed through cooperation between the 5G base station and the 4G base station. The terms used therein are explained as follows:
(1) Double connection: the mobile terminal can communicate with both 4G and 5G simultaneously and can download data simultaneously. Typically there will be one master connection and at least one slave connection.
(2) Control plane anchor point: the responsible control plane in the dual connection is called the control plane anchor point.
(3) Shunt control point: the data of the user needs to be independently transmitted on two paths of the double connection, and the position for splitting is called a splitting control point.
Example 1:
in the NSA networking scenario, the existing network stock LTE base station is limited by the frequency range that can be supported by the NSA terminal, or other special factors, so that it is difficult to fully use the existing network stock LTE base station as an NSA anchor station. Once the NSA user accesses the non-anchor LTE base station, it will result in no NR auxiliary carrier being added, and thus no 5G service can be enjoyed. The core network connected with the Option 3X base station is a 4G core network, the control plane anchor point is arranged on the 4G base station, and the data distribution control point is arranged on the 5G base station. Because the anchor point is used as a signaling channel for the NSA terminal to access the network, a 4G frequency point with good network continuous coverage performance is selected as the anchor point. In order to select a proper NSA anchor point, the anchor point industrial chain end-to-end supporting condition and the estimated 4G network coverage condition are combined, and a 4G frequency point with good continuous coverage performance and high edge rate is selected as the anchor point. According to the method for evaluating the quality of the anchor point under the 5G NSA network, which is provided by the embodiment of the invention, the quality conditions of the anchor point are obtained by evaluating the quality of different dimensionalities of the anchor point, and data support is provided for optimization of the anchor point.
As shown in fig. 1, the method for evaluating the quality of an anchor point station in a 5G NSA network provided by the embodiment of the present invention specifically includes the following steps:
step 101: and acquiring the quality index data of the anchor point station.
The conventional quality evaluation method is generally performed by using only a single quality evaluation mode, and mainly used quality evaluation modes include drive test, single-station verification, network management monitoring, DPI and the like. The road test can intuitively reflect the communication quality of different areas, but only can cover part of main roads, and the road test cannot be implemented on the common streets or the roads where the test vehicles are difficult to drive in, such as areas of residents, parks, buildings, special scenes and the like, and is generally only used for optimizing the position of the base station in the initial stage of network construction, and the cost of the road test, such as manpower, vehicles and the like, is high. The network management is more focused on the operation quality of the network equipment, and evaluates the service quality provided by the network from the equipment parameter configuration and the equipment performance, wherein the evaluation emphasis is KPI (key point indicator) and is mainly applied to the operation and maintenance of the equipment. However, as operators gradually change from operation to maintenance, operators begin to pay more attention to service perception, and network management evaluation modes lack KQI index evaluation, so that the perception of user service cannot be reflected. And the network management is mainly oriented to the equipment side, so that the perception condition of the user cannot be comprehensively monitored. Measurement reports (Measurement Report, abbreviated MR) refer to the transmission of information on traffic channels once every 480ms (470 ms on signaling channels) of data that can be used for network evaluation and optimization. The DPI evaluation mode is used for performing service perception evaluation by collecting data through the DPI, and is mainly used for comprehensively evaluating service perception by setting different weights and index weights according to service types for key indexes in services such as accessing and browsing web pages, watching videos, sending/receiving instant messages, games and the like by a user, wherein the DPI has advantages in terms of signaling surface and service surface data, and the data comprises contents such as user information, terminal types, areas, network elements, base stations, access service types and the like. Therefore, the service can be perceptively evaluated according to different dimensions, but DPI only covers core network data, and the service perception evaluation is calculated through the core network data, so that the result can not comprehensively reflect or represent the quality of a wireless network and a transmission network, and an end-to-end service perception evaluation system can not be realized.
In the anchor point quality assessment method provided by the embodiment, various anchor point quality index data are acquired for quality assessment according to assessment dimensions and service requirements. In a specific embodiment of the present invention, according to different quality index data to be used, a method for acquiring quality index data of an anchor station includes: drive test, single station verification, integrated network management system, MR and DPI.
The quality index data acquired by the drive test and single-station verification mode comprises the following steps: (1) base coverage index: SS-RSRP, SINR, CSI-RSRP, SINR, CQI, coverage, CQI distribution statistics, beam level statistics measurements, etc. (2) throughput index: uplink and downlink average rate, uplink and downlink peak rate, PHY/MAC/RLC/PDCP layer rate distribution, etc. (3) a scheduling capability index: MCS statistics, RANK statistics, alert statistics, MIMO statistics, PDCCH statistics, etc.
The comprehensive network management system comprises a wireless network management part, a transmission network part, a core network management part and the like, and the acquired quality index data comprises the following components: (1) basic network metrics: uplink interference (cell RB uplink average interference level, cell RB uplink maximum interference level), transmission quality (transmission delay, transmission packet loss rate), channel quality (number of RBs used by the uplink MCS of 0-28 th order, number of RBs used by the downlink MCS of 0-28 th order), CQI, and the like. (2) network performance index: access class (SN addition success rate, SN addition average/maximum duration), maintenance class (SN abnormal release rate), mobility (handover success rate with SN leg), integrity class (RLC layer packet loss rate, MAC layer block error rate), etc. (3) network traffic metrics: resource class (number of PRBs occupied by uplink traffic channel, number of PRBs occupied by downlink traffic channel), traffic class (number of bytes of PDCP PDU of cell user plane uplink, number of bytes of PDCP PDU of cell user plane downlink), number of users (average number of terminal RRC connection, maximum number of terminal RRC connection), etc.
The quality index data acquired by the MR mode comprises a terminal and an eNodeB, wherein the terminal executes and reports the downlink level intensity, quality and TA of the eNodeB cell, and the eNodeB executes and reports the measurement of the receiving level intensity and quality of the uplink terminal.
The quality index data acquired by the DPI mode comprises the following steps: (1) a terminal: the core network obtains terminal access location, terminal capability, the number of terminal users, terminal traffic, terminal signaling index, terminal service index, etc. (2) accessing: NSA terminal access anchor station attachment success rate, attachment delay, etc. (3) reside: 5G service use duration residence ratio, 5G service flow residence ratio, etc. (4) switching: directional handoff, anchor station handoff, etc. (5) load: anchor station loading, non-anchor station loading, etc. (5) secondary station: NR site double connection establishment success rate, etc. (6) flow rate: anchor station traffic, NR station traffic, etc. (7) perception: and the service yield.
Step 102: and selecting the evaluation factor data to be evaluated from the quality index data according to the evaluation dimension.
Because the existing quality assessment methods have advantages and disadvantages, in order to better and comprehensively assess the quality of the anchor point, quality index data obtained by various modes is needed to be used to jointly establish a set of end-to-end perception assessment system comprising a wireless network, a transmission network and a core network. In a specific implementation process, multiple groups of evaluation indexes can be selected to be combined into multiple evaluation factors, evaluation of different aspects is performed on business perception, and each evaluation factor comprises one or more evaluation indexes.
In a specific implementation scenario of the present embodiment, the evaluation dimension generally includes a network quality of service dimension and a network traffic awareness dimension. In practical use, one dimension can be selected for evaluation according to factors such as service characteristics and acquired data, and comprehensive perception evaluation can be performed by using two evaluation dimensions at the same time so as to acquire more comprehensive perception data.
When network service quality is used as an evaluation dimension, one or more of coverage level, anchor point capacity, interference avoidance and anchor point performance are used as evaluation factors. Since the network service quality is normally positively correlated with the anchor station service quality perceived by the end user, the quality perceived by the end user can be indirectly estimated by the quality of the network service quality. In practical use, the evaluation index data may specifically include: obtained by the comprehensive network management system: coverage rate, uplink PRB utilization rate, downlink PRB utilization rate, RRC reestablishment success rate, call drop rate and the like; acquired by DPI: the same frequency, anchor station attachment success rate, handover success rate, etc.
When network traffic awareness is used as the evaluation dimension, one or more of the terminal, network, pipe, and traffic are used as the evaluation factors. The network service perception dimension can directly acquire the perception of the service quality of the anchor point by the user from the three aspects of occupation, residence and experience. In practical use, the evaluation index data may specifically include: and (3) a terminal: the number of 5G NSA terminals under the anchor point station, the state of terminal function switch and other conditions of attaching the anchor point station; network: analyzing network quality based on attachment, dual connectivity, cell user volume, performance, etc.; and (3) a pipeline: a service pipeline TCP quality analysis and the like; service: large bandwidth video quality of service analysis, and the like.
In the implementation scenario of this embodiment, only the 5G NSA terminal with the same frequency as the 5G NSA base station and supporting dual connectivity can access to the 5G NSA network, and only the data generated by this type of terminal has an evaluation value. Therefore, when the terminal is evaluated as an evaluation factor, only the data of the type of terminal is used for evaluation.
Further, when the terminal is used as an evaluation factor, the terminal is a 5G NSA terminal having the same frequency as the anchor station and supporting dual connectivity. After the NSA terminal must preempt the anchor point cell, the 5G service can be used to promote user perception, so that the NSA terminal needs to be migrated to the anchor point cell and stable occupation is ensured, which is an important subject to be solved at present.
Anchor points occupy 4 problems;
1. if the terminal occupies the non-anchor point, how to migrate from the non-anchor point to the anchor point in the connection state;
2. if the terminal occupies the non-anchor point, how to migrate from the non-anchor point to the anchor point in an idle state;
3. if the terminal already occupies the anchor point, how the connection state stably occupies the anchor point, and the premature switching to the non-anchor point is prevented;
4. if the terminal already occupies the anchor point, how to stably occupy the anchor point in the idle state, and the premature reselection to the non-anchor point is prevented. In the implementation scenario of this embodiment, the following anchor station priority schemes are generally used, mainly including: directional handover + directional reselection + NSA independent mobility policy + inhibit NSA load balancing.
(1) Directional switching:
1. and when the NSA terminal is accessed in the non-anchor point cell, initiating directional switching to the anchor point cell.
2. And when the NSA terminal is switched in the non-anchor point cell, initiating directional switching to the anchor point cell.
3. And when the NSA terminal does VoLTE service at a non-anchor point, the initiation of directional switching is forbidden.
4. And after the NSA terminal finishes VoLTE service at the non-anchor point, initiating directional switching to the anchor point cell.
(2) Directional reselection:
when the NSA terminal is released in the non-anchor cell, the rrcConnectionRelease message carries the anchor frequency point and is set to the highest priority, so that the terminal can be guided to the anchor frequency point.
When the NSA terminal is released in the anchor cell, the rrcConnectionRelease message carries the anchor frequency point and is set to the highest priority, so that the terminal can be guided to the anchor frequency point.
(3) Mobility policy:
the NSA terminal connection strategy is that a non-anchor cell is easy to switch to an anchor cell, the anchor cell is difficult to switch to the non-anchor cell, and the anchor cell ensures smooth switching.
(4) Inhibit NSA terminal load balancing configuration:
when the NSA terminal occupies the anchor point cell, the NSA terminal is forbidden to be balanced to other frequency points.
Step 103: and configuring different weights for each evaluation factor data according to the evaluation service requirements.
In the anchor point quality evaluation method provided in this embodiment, multiple quality index data are used to evaluate quality. According to different equipment scenes, service scenes and evaluation dimensions, different quality index data have different influence degrees on the service quality perceived by the terminal, so that different weights are required to be configured for the evaluation factors in the quality index data when quality evaluation is carried out.
Further, since more than one evaluation index may be included in each evaluation factor, the degree of influence of each evaluation index on the evaluation factor is also different. Therefore, in a specific use scene, not only can weights be set for different assessment factors to improve accuracy of quality assessment, but also different weights can be set for assessment indexes in each assessment factor to further distinguish the influence degree of different assessment indexes on quality perception. Specifically, as shown in fig. 2, in actual use, different weights may be configured for each evaluation factor by:
step 201: and selecting the evaluation factors to be evaluated according to the evaluation dimension, and setting a weight for each evaluation factor according to the service characteristics.
Step 202: and selecting an evaluation index to be evaluated for each evaluation factor, and setting a weight for each evaluation index according to the service characteristics.
Through the two-pole weight distribution in the step 201 and the step 202, the influence degree of different evaluation indexes and evaluation factors on service perception can be distinguished more accurately, and the evaluation accuracy is improved. In the specific implementation scenario of this embodiment, the number of stages of weight distribution is not limited to two, and can be adjusted according to actual needs, only one stage can be used when the evaluation indexes are fewer, and the evaluation indexes can be further grouped into more stages such as evaluation sub-factors for weight setting when the evaluation indexes and the evaluation factors are more, so that the evaluation accuracy is further improved.
Step 104: and calculating the weighted total score of each evaluation factor data of the preset evaluation area according to the value and the weight of the evaluation factor data, and taking the weighted total score as the quality score of the preset evaluation area.
After the weight is set for each evaluation factor, a weighted sum can be calculated for the obtained values of the evaluation factors, and the weighted sum is used as a score of the quality of the preset evaluation area, and the quality of the anchor point is evaluated according to the quality score.
Further, in some specific usage scenarios of the present embodiment, weights are also set for the evaluation indexes in each evaluation factor, and when calculating the value of the evaluation factor, it is necessary to calculate the weighted total score of all the evaluation indexes in each evaluation factor as the value of the evaluation factor.
In some embodiments of the present invention, the values of some evaluation factors or evaluation indexes may be far below normal values or far above abnormal values due to factors such as measurement limits or errors. In order to avoid that the value of the abnormal value deviates too much from the normal value, and affects the calculation result of the quality score, the lower limit of the normal value may be set as the reference value, and the upper limit of the normal value may be set as the challenge value. According to different evaluation index properties, the evaluation indexes are divided into two types: (1) a first type of evaluation index: calculating values lower than the reference value according to a preset lower limit value, and calculating values higher than the challenge value according to a preset upper limit value, such as a success rate index, a downloading rate index and the like; (2) a second type of evaluation index: for example, the time delay, retransmission rate, fragmentation rate index, etc., all values higher than the reference value are calculated according to a preset lower limit value, and all values lower than the challenge value are calculated according to a preset upper limit value. By the above processing, the influence of the specific value of the outlier on the quality score is reduced. As shown in fig. 3, the calculation can be performed by the following steps.
Step 301: a reference value and a challenge value are preset for each evaluation index data in each evaluation factor.
Step 302: judging the type of the evaluation index as a first type evaluation index or a second type evaluation index.
Step 303: and when the value of the first type of evaluation index is smaller than the reference value, calculating the evaluation index according to the preset lower limit value of the evaluation index.
Step 304: and when the value of the first type of evaluation index is larger than or equal to the challenge value, calculating the evaluation index according to the preset upper limit value of the evaluation index.
Step 305: and when the value of the second type of evaluation index is larger than the reference value, calculating the evaluation index according to the preset lower limit value of the evaluation index.
Step 306: and when the value of the second type of evaluation index is smaller than or equal to the challenge value, calculating the evaluation index according to the preset upper limit value of the evaluation index.
Through steps 301-306, according to the characteristics of different evaluation indexes, the influence of abnormal values on the perception evaluation result is eliminated through the reference value and the challenge value, and the evaluation result deviation caused by the fact that the absolute value of the evaluation index is too large or too small is avoided.
After steps 101-104 provided in this embodiment, the quality index of the anchor station may be evaluated by the quality index data of multiple evaluation dimensions. The problems of difficulty in implementation, difficulty in data acquisition, one-sided evaluation result and the like of various quality evaluation modes at present are avoided, and the perceived quality of an anchor point station can be comprehensively and accurately evaluated, and can be used as the basis for selecting a 5G NSA anchor point station or the evaluation basis of other service qualities.
Example 2:
in some specific embodiments, the method for evaluating the quality of the anchor station under the 5G NSA network provided in embodiment 1 may be implemented through the evaluation system model provided in this embodiment.
The evaluation system model evaluation used in the embodiment mainly uses terminal, coverage, capacity, interference, performance and other evaluation factors to perform the perception evaluation of anchor station quality on the network service quality dimension.
According to step 102, the evaluation factors to be evaluated are selected, and the evaluation principle of each evaluation factor is as follows:
terminal capability: obtained by DPI. The NSA terminal does not necessarily support all LTE frequency points of the existing network. So the main stream NSA terminal capability information needs to be selected when NSA anchor planning.
Coverage level: obtained through wireless network management data and a network management system. 1) NSA anchor points must be made coverage continuous, otherwise NR cannot be added in areas without anchor point coverage. 2) NSA anchor points supported by commercial terminals are limited, and for anchor points supported by main stream terminals, even if current coverage is poor, the anchor points must be used as high-priority anchor points, and capacity expansion and blind supplement are needed if necessary.
Anchor capacity: obtained by DPI. Including upstream capacity and downstream capacity. 1) Uplink capacity: it is suggested to prioritize the upstream capacity of the anchor point because 5G upstream is easily limited and there is a greater demand for upstream offloading. 2) If the downlink split needs to be started, the frequency point with large downlink capacity needs to be selected as the anchor point with high priority. If the LTE current network turns on the DL CA, the combined capability of the terminal NSA DC and the LTE CA needs to be considered. But there is no specific terminal capability information at this stage, so this factor is temporarily not considered. If the LTE current network does not open the DL CA, the LTE frequency point with higher downlink capacity of the single frequency point needs to be preferentially selected as an NSA high-priority anchor point.
Interference avoidance: obtained through wireless network management data. It is desirable to avoid harmonic/intermodulation interference. Certain lte+nr frequency band combinations present a risk of harmonic/intermodulation interference, such as (LTE1.8G + NR3.5G) (LTE2.6G + NR4.9G). Priority of LTE frequency points with interference risk is suggested to be reduced when planning NSA anchor points. Specifically, whether the interference risk exists or not is based on the calculation result of the actual formula.
Coupling of mobility policies: and obtaining through network management data. 1) The SRAN 15.0 LTE unnecessary mobile strategy is not decoupled from NSA, the common mobile strategy is CA PCC anchor point strategy/MLB, and if the tendency frequency point of the unnecessary mobile strategy is not configured as NSA anchor point, the risk that NR cannot add exists. Therefore, the prone frequency points of the unnecessary mobility strategy of the LTE existing network are suggested to be used as NSA anchor points, such as target frequency points of MLB. 2) For the necessary handover strategy of LTE, NSA users are required to adhere to, otherwise there is a risk of dropped calls.
Anchor base performance: obtained through a network management system. If the basic performance (including access, switching success rate, call drop rate, RRC reestablishment ratio and ping-pong switching times) of each frequency point of the LTE current network has large difference, the frequency point with poor basic performance is difficult to optimize and promote. Then the frequency point with good basic performance needs to be preferentially selected as the NSA high priority anchor point.
The evaluation index used in each evaluation factor includes:
1. same frequency: and supporting the terminal duty ratio of the same frequency as the cell frequency of the base station by all the terminal types under the cell in a certain time period.
2. Coverage rate: coverage is defined as the percentage of test points with an F value of 1 among all test points in the test area. Wherein: RSRP represents the downlink pilot signal received power; SINR represents the signal quality of the received pilot signal; RSRP.gtoreq.R and RSRQ.gtoreq.gtoreq.S indicate whether the condition is satisfied, R and S being thresholds for RSRP and RSRQ in the calculation. If RSRP is greater than or equal to R and RSRQ is greater than or equal to S, F takes value 1, and if one is not satisfied or neither is satisfied, F takes value 0.
3. Uplink PRB utilization rate and downlink PRB utilization rate:
TTI PUSCH PRB utilization = number of PUSCH PRB usage per TTI/total number of PUSCH PRBs per TTI.
TTI PDSCH PRB utilization = number of PDSCH PRB usage per TTI/total number of PDSCH PRBs per TTI.
4. Interference ratio: MR RIP > = -105dBm of sampling duty cycle.
5. Anchor station attachment success rate: anchor station attachment success number/anchor station attachment request number x 100%.
6. Switching success rate (X2 in, X2 out, S1 in, S1 out):
x2 hand-in success rate = X2 hand-in success times/X2 hand-in attempt times X100%.
X2 success rate = X2 success rate per X2 attempt rate X100%.
S1 hand-in success rate = S1 hand-in success times/S1 hand-in attempt times x 100%.
S1 cut success rate = S1 cut success number/S1 cut attempt number x 100%.
7. The disconnection rate: E-RAB drop rate = (number of E-RABs requested to be released by the eNodeB for exception reasons + number of E-RABs requested to be released by the eNodeB for exception reasons contained in UE context)/number of E-RABs establishment success x 100%.
8. Success rate of RRC reestablishment: RRC reestablishment success rate = number of RRC reestablishment success/number of RRC reestablishment attempts (service related) ×100%.

Example 3:
in some specific implementations, the method for evaluating the quality of the anchor station under the 5G NSA network provided in embodiment 1 may be implemented through another evaluation system model provided in this embodiment.
The evaluation system model evaluation used in the embodiment mainly starts from three aspects of occupation, residence and experience, uses four evaluation factors of a terminal, a network, a pipeline and a service to perform perception evaluation, and performs comprehensive perception evaluation of anchor station quality on network service quality dimension and network service perception dimension.
According to step 102, the evaluation factors to be evaluated are selected, and the evaluation principle of each evaluation factor is as follows:
and (3) a terminal: the number of 5G NSA terminals under the anchor station, the switching state of the terminal function and other conditions of the attached anchor station.
Network: network quality is analyzed based on attachment, dual connectivity, cell user volume, performance, etc.
And (3) a pipeline: based on analysis of traffic pipe TCP quality, etc.
Service: based on large bandwidth video quality of service, etc.
The evaluation index and the calculation method of the index used in each evaluation factor are as follows:
number of 5G terminals: obtained by DPI. And counting all the number of users of 5G terminals in the network by 4G and 5G signaling.
Number of 5G networks attached to 5G terminal: obtained by DPI. The number of 5G terminal users attached to the 5G network.
5G terminal attached 5G network duty cycle: obtained by DPI. [ number of 5G terminals attached to 5G network ]/[ number of 5G terminals ].
Reporting the total amount of 5G terminals in the 5G switch state: obtained by DPI. The reported number of terminals with dual connectivity.
Number of 5G terminals with 5G switch on: obtained by DPI. The number of terminals that are switched on in the reported dual connectivity terminals.
5G terminal 5G switch on duty cycle: [ number of 5G terminals with 5G switch on ]/[ total number of 5G terminals reporting 5G switch status ].
Anchor station 5G terminal attachment success rate: obtained by DPI. [ number of atach successes ]/[ number of atach requests ], the statistical range is: 1. 5G terminal, identifying based on a 5G terminal library; 2. the 4G anchor station is based on an anchor station configuration table.
ERAB modification indicates success rate: obtained by DPI. [ number of E-RAB modification successes ]/[ number of E-RAB modification requests ], E-RAB modification indicates number of successes: counting the number of E-RAB MODIFICATION CONFIRM messages; E-RAB modification indicates the number of requests: the cumulative number of E-RAB MODIFICATION INDICATION messages was counted.
Success rate of SgNB addition: obtained through a comprehensive network management system. [ number of successful SgNB addition ]/[ number of SgNB addition request ].
Anchor RRC connection establishment success rate: obtained through a comprehensive network management system. [ number of RRC connection establishment successes ]/[ number of RRC connection establishment requests ].
Area 5G access number dwell ratio: obtained by DPI. Calculating in a 5G coverage area, wherein the 5G access frequency residence ratio is = [5G terminal access frequency in 5G network service/[ 5G terminal access frequency in 5G network service +5G terminal access frequency in 4G network service ]; the 5G coverage area statistical range is for all anchor stations and 5G stations within the area where the anchor priority scheme was implemented.
Zone 5G traffic residence ratio: obtained by DPI. Calculating in a 5G coverage area, wherein the 5G traffic residence ratio= [5G terminal at 5G network traffic ]/[5G terminal at 5G network traffic+5G terminal at 4G network traffic ]; the 5G coverage area statistical range is for all anchor stations and 5G stations within the area where the anchor priority scheme was implemented.
Area 5G duration dwell ratio: obtained by DPI. Calculating in a 5G coverage area, wherein the 5G flow residence ratio is = [5G terminal in 5G network service duration ]/[5G terminal in 5G network service duration+5G terminal in 4G network service duration ]; the 5G coverage area statistical range is for all anchor stations and 5G stations within the area where the anchor priority scheme was implemented.
SN abnormal release rate (drop rate): obtained through a comprehensive network management system. 1- [ number of SN normal release requests ]/[ number of SN release requests ].
SN handover success rate: obtained through a comprehensive network management system. [ number of SN handover successes ]/[ number of SN handover requests ].
Anchor point wireless disconnection rate: obtained through a comprehensive network management system. [ number of abnormal eNodeB requests for release ]/[ number of eNodeB requests for release ].
Video download rate: obtained by DPI. Streaming media packet download amount/streaming media download duration; streaming media packet download amount: the SP sends an HTTP Reply 200OK message to the terminal and the SP sends a data downloading amount between the HTTP Reply 200OK message and the finish TCP data ack message to the terminal; streaming media download duration: the SP sends an "HTTP Reply 200OK" message to the terminal to the time when the SP sends an "finish TCP data ack" message to the terminal.
Rate-to-code ratio: obtained by DPI. Video effective download rate/code rate; effective download rate = Streaming effective document Streaming application layer download amount/(Streaming download total duration-no data packet data transmission duration).
Initial buffer success rate: obtained by DPI. The initial buffer success number/initial buffer request number is 100.
Initial buffering delay: obtained by DPI. Initial buffering total delay/initial buffering success times.
Video clip rate: obtained by DPI. The number of jams/initial buffer successes is 100.
Video clip duration ratio: obtained by DPI. The sum of buffering time length/initial buffering success times in playing is 100.
And (5) transmitting the uplink effective rate: obtained by DPI. [ push stream load ]/[ streaming media download duration ].
Pull-down rate (kbps): obtained by DPI. [ downstream flow under pull ]/[ downstream transmission duration ].
TCP 12-way handshake success rate: obtained by DPI. TCP SYN ACK times/TCP SYN times 100%.
TCP23 handshake success rate: obtained by DPI. TCP ACK times/TCP SYN ACK times 100%.
TCP12 handshake delay: obtained by DPI. TCP SYN ACK times-the sum of TCP SYN times/TCP SYN ACK times,
TCP 23-way handshake delay: obtained by DPI. The sum of TCP ACK time-TCP SYN ACK time/TCP ACK times.
TCP uplink retransmission rate: obtained by DPI. The number of TCP uplink retransmission packets/the number of uplink packets is 100%.
TCP downlink retransmission rate: obtained by DPI. The number of TCP downlink retransmission packets/number of downlink packets is 100%.
TCP uplink disorder rate: obtained by DPI. The number of TCP uplink out-of-order packets/uplink packet number is 100%.
TCP downlink disorder rate: obtained by DPI. TC; p number of out-of-order packets per number of downlink packets is 100%.
Average utilization of uplink PRB: obtained through a comprehensive network management system. And counting the average utilization rate of the cell uplink PRB in the period.
Average utilization of downlink PRB: obtained through a comprehensive network management system. And counting the average utilization rate of the cell downlink PRB in the period.
Uplink interference noise (average): obtained through a comprehensive network management system. Uplink average interference level.
Average number of users (RRC connection): obtained through a comprehensive network management system. And counting the average number of RRC connection users in the period.
Anchor paging congestion rate: obtained through a comprehensive network management system. Number of page drops/number of page requests.
Anchor point coverage: obtained by an integrated MR system. Coverage is defined as the percentage of test points with an F value of 1 among all test points in the test area.
